Vegan cafe offering specialty coffee, local/regional baked goods, sandwiches, samosas, and more. Open Fri-Sun 9:00am-6:00pm. Closed Mon-Thu.

Vegan Operated Food Justice Restaurant, Cafe and Community Hub. Two daily lunch specials, coffee drinks, cabinet savories, cookies and pastries. Also find items for sale, books, clothes, movie screenings, food fridge, lgbt , vegan, class-equality, anti-fascist safe space here.

This is the spot to come and chill in a cool, clean, welcoming, anti-capitalist, pro-equality, pro-justice, community outreach hub while enjoying amazing vegan food across the street from the Hudson River just under the Rondout Train Trestle in Kingston.

This community run co-op by vegan activists focuses on inclusivity and fighting for real solutions to providing accessible vegan food to everyone regardless of their ability to pay with the belief that everyone deserves a place at the table for community meals. Blackbird is such a great place! It’s completely pay-what-you-can (even if that’s nothing), and they ask you if the total is okay before charging. All of the food is vegan and from local vegan or vegan-forward businesses (samosa shack, gab’s veg table, little loaf), and they only serve vegan milks. The space is very relaxed and comforting.
